私は、大学 (PhD レベル) で数週間以内に行わなければならない会議のために、カスタマイズされたスライド化プレゼンテーションに取り組んでいます。ディレクトリにDRY レイアウトを作成して、スライドのデザインを簡素化し、物事を DRY に保ちたいと思いますassets/layouts
: タイトルのみ、プラン、サブタイトルのみ、タイトルと本文、サブタイトルと 2 つの列、タイトル、サブタイトルと本文、キャプション、空白。
ramnathv github リポジトリと特定の slidify Web サイト ページにアクセスして、レイアウトをカスタマイズしました。
また、slidify specific subject に関するいくつかの質問も確認しました。
slide.css
でファイルを正常に作成しassets/css
、ロゴを追加assets/img
してプレゼンテーションのアスペクトと css 属性をカスタマイズしました ( tilte-slide
&をカスタマイズしslide
ます)。
プレゼンテーション スライド タイプごとにファイルhtml
を作成したいと思い ます: 、、、、、、、、、。assets/layouts
title-only.html
plan.html
sub-title.htmll
title-and-body.html
sub-title-and-two-cols.html
title.html
sub-title-and-body.html
caption.html
blank.html
ここでramnathv が回答した便利な質問を見つけてsub-title-and-two-cols.html
、パーツにファイルを作成しましたLayouts with Parameters
。
「slide.css file in the
assets/css」ディレクトリに作成された css 属性を転送する必要があります。
たとえば、ファイルを作成したいとしplan.html
ます。slide.css
ファイルのファイルから計算したいコードは次のplan.html
とおりです。
フォントを変更します。
@import url('https://fonts.googleapis.com/css?family=Old+Standard+TT');
タイトル スライドの属性を変更します。
/* slide h2 css modification = for page title left - blue */ slide:not(.segue) h2{ font-family:'Old Standard TT', sans-serif; font-size: 36px; font-style: normal; font-weight: lighter; text-transform: normal; letter-spacing: -2px; line-height: 1.2em; text-align: left; color: #0000ff; }
テキスト コンテンツの属性を変更します。
/* slide article & section css modification = normal lighter darkgrey */ article p, article li, article li.build, section p, section li{ font-family: 'Old Standard TT', sans-serif; font-size:22px; font-style: normal; font-weight: lighter; text-transform: normal; text-align: left ; letter-spacing: 1px; line-height: 1.5em; color: #4c4c4c; }
plan.html
この css 属性をファイルに転送する方法を知りたいです。
---
layout: slide
---
{{{ content }}}
...
...
そして、「計画」スライドについては、次のようにマークします。
--- &plan
### a header
some text
直前に指定された css 属性を取得する必要があります。